Understanding Manual N Load Calculation

Manual N load calculation is a standardized procedure used to calculate the heating and cooling loads of a building. Unlike basic “rule-of-thumb” sizing methods, Manual N considers multiple factors, including building size, insulation, window placement, occupancy, lighting, and equipment. The result is an accurate assessment of the HVAC requirements, allowing systems to be designed to meet the specific needs of the structure. For both residential and commercial projects, this calculation is critical to avoid the problems of over- or under-sizing.

The Risks of Improper HVAC Sizing

Incorrect HVAC sizing can have a significant impact on comfort, energy usage, and system longevity. Oversized systems cycle on and off too frequently, creating temperature fluctuations, wasting energy, and increasing wear on equipment. Undersized systems struggle to maintain comfort, especially during extreme weather conditions. A precise Manual N load calculation prevents these issues by providing a detailed analysis of heating and cooling needs. In turn, this ensures that the installed HVAC system operates efficiently, delivers consistent comfort, and minimizes unnecessary costs.

Factors Considered in Manual N Load Calculation

A comprehensive Manual N load calculation takes into account multiple variables that influence heating and cooling loads:

  1. Building Envelope – Walls, roofs, floors, and insulation materials determine heat transfer.
  2. Windows and Doors – Size, glazing, shading, and orientation affect solar heat gain.
  3. Occupancy – People generate heat, which adds to the internal load of the building.
  4. Lighting and Equipment – Electrical devices contribute to heat inside a space.
  5. Ventilation – Proper airflow rates are included in the load calculation for indoor air quality.
  6. Climate Considerations – Outdoor temperatures, humidity, and seasonal variations impact system sizing.

By considering these elements, Manual N load calculation ensures the HVAC system is perfectly tailored to the building, rather than relying on generic assumptions.

Benefits of Manual N Load Calculation

Investing in a professional Manual N load calculation provides multiple advantages:

  • Energy Efficiency – Properly sized systems consume less energy, lowering utility bills.
  • Comfort – Maintains consistent indoor temperature and humidity levels.
  • System Longevity – Reduces wear and tear on equipment by preventing short cycling.
  • Cost Optimization – Avoids unnecessary expenditure on oversized equipment.
  • Code Compliance – Many building codes require detailed load calculations for permit approval.
